Most bad honeymoon bookings happen when couples pick the most famous destination before deciding what pace they actually want: total isolation, dramatic scenery, culture plus beach, or a two-base itinerary with a city first and a slow finish.

These are the details that separate a strong honeymoon destinations booking from a pretty but mismatched stay.
After a wedding, transfer friction matters. Avoid heroic arrival plans unless the payoff is obvious.
Private pool, terrace, view, bath, and breakfast setup are not extras on a honeymoon; they are the product.
The best honeymoon hotels can make a simple evening feel planned without feeling staged.
A cheaper rate in the wrong season can turn the whole trip into contingency planning.
Maldives and Caribbean honeymoons peak November through April. Santorini, Amalfi, and Lake Como are strongest in late May, June, and September. Bali works best May, June, and September. Book six to twelve months ahead for limited suites and overwater categories.

Privacy, room quality, service consistency, food, transfer ease, and a setting that feels special without requiring a packed itinerary.
Six to twelve months ahead for peak islands, overwater villas, or limited-suite boutique hotels. The best room categories disappear first.
Two bases can work beautifully if the transfer is easy: a city or culture stop first, then a slower beach or countryside finish.
Always check for resort fees and local taxes which may not be included in the base rate.
